VLF detectors use two distinct coils: a transmitter and a receiver. The circuitry continuously measures the phase shift between the transmitted signal and the received signal. inside the metal detector pdf

Inside the metal detector arch, there are multiple coils of wire — typically one transmitter coil and two receiver coils. The transmitter coil sends a low-frequency electromagnetic field (usually 1–10 kHz) from one side of the arch to the other.
